Output 00508e2f9929031fa0c413c62ec3f9bbd42723b657c15a6957d6007a7c458a74:1

value
73695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50db17f29e10c45e20cd4f28aae01a6d267962c3 OP_EQUAL
address
394YSmzpS2qT3aTLuccBno8jVtDD7o3oF5
transaction
00508e2f9929031fa0c413c62ec3f9bbd42723b657c15a6957d6007a7c458a74
spent
true